Scenario: A Citrix Engineer needs to configure passthrough for user authentication on the Workspace front. The engineer confirmed that Single Sign-on process is running on the user machine and all the other settings are in place on the machine.
Which two steps should the engineer follow to make passthrough authentication work for the users? (Choose two.)
Answer options
- A. Configure Any Domain setting under Trusted domains in StoreFront.
- B. Set the TrustManagedAnonymousXmlServiceRequests to true on the Delivery Controllers.
- C. Configure Optimal Gateway Routing on the StoreFront server.
- D. Set the TrustRequestsSentToTheXmlServicePort to true on the Delivery Controllers.
Correct answer: D
Explanation
The correct answer is D because setting TrustRequestsSentToTheXmlServicePort to true allows the Delivery Controllers to accept requests sent to the XML service port, which is critical for passthrough authentication. Option A is not relevant to the passthrough process, and while option B may relate to other aspects of authentication, it does not directly enable passthrough. Option C does not specifically address the requirements for passthrough authentication either.
